Application level scheduling of gene sequence comparison on metacomputers
ICS '98 Proceedings of the 12th international conference on Supercomputing
The performance of a service for network-aware applications
SPDT '98 Proceedings of the SIGMETRICS symposium on Parallel and distributed tools
Communications of the ACM
MagPIe: MPI's collective communication operations for clustered wide area systems
Proceedings of the seventh ACM SIGPLAN symposium on Principles and practice of parallel programming
Smart file objects: a remote file access paradigm
Proceedings of the sixth workshop on I/O in parallel and distributed systems
Adaptive performance prediction for distributed data-intensive applications
SC '99 Proceedings of the 1999 ACM/IEEE conference on Supercomputing
SC '99 Proceedings of the 1999 ACM/IEEE conference on Supercomputing
MPICH-GQ: quality-of-service for message passing programs
Proceedings of the 2000 ACM/IEEE conference on Supercomputing
The AppLeS parameter sweep template: user-level middleware for the grid
Proceedings of the 2000 ACM/IEEE conference on Supercomputing
A grid-enabled MPI: message passing in heterogeneous distributed computing systems
SC '98 Proceedings of the 1998 ACM/IEEE conference on Supercomputing
Implementing a performance forecasting system for metacomputing: the Network Weather Service
SC '97 Proceedings of the 1997 ACM/IEEE conference on Supercomputing
A unified framework for resource discovery and QoS-aware provider selection in ad hoc networks
ACM SIGMOBILE Mobile Computing and Communications Review
Proceedings of the 2001 ACM/IEEE conference on Supercomputing
Proceedings of the 2001 ACM/IEEE conference on Supercomputing
Scheduling parallel applications in distributed networks
Cluster Computing
Host load prediction using linear models
Cluster Computing
Object Placement Using Performance Surfaces
Cluster Computing
Online Prediction of the Running Time of Tasks
Cluster Computing
Operational Data Analysis: Improved Predictions Using Multi-computer Pattern Detection
DSOM '00 Proceedings of the 11th IFIP/IEEE International Workshop on Distributed Systems: Operations and Management: Services Management in Intelligent Networks
Adaptive Runtime Managementof SAMR Applications
HiPC '02 Proceedings of the 9th International Conference on High Performance Computing
Pragma: An Infrastructure for Runtime Management of Grid Applications
IPDPS '02 Proceedings of the 16th International Parallel and Distributed Processing Symposium
The End-to-End Performance Effects of Parallel TCP Sockets on a Lossy Wide-Area Network
IPDPS '02 Proceedings of the 16th International Parallel and Distributed Processing Symposium
Fast Measurement of LogP Parameters for Message Passing Platforms
IPDPS '00 Proceedings of the 15 IPDPS 2000 Workshops on Parallel and Distributed Processing
Active Networking Support for the Grid
IWAN '01 Proceedings of the IFIP-TC6 Third International Working Conference on Active Networks
Design of a Tool for Providing Dynamic Network Information to an Application
PaCT '01 Proceedings of the 6th International Conference on Parallel Computing Technologies
Applications of Virtual Data in the LIGO Experiment
PPAM '01 Proceedings of the th International Conference on Parallel Processing and Applied Mathematics-Revised Papers
The Logistical Backbone: Scalable Infrastructure for Global Data Grids
ASIAN '02 Proceedings of the7th Asian Computing Science Conference on Advances in Computing Science: Internet Computing and Modeling, Grid Computing, Peer-to-Peer Computing, and Cluster
The Legion Resource Management System
IPPS/SPDP '99/JSSPP '99 Proceedings of the Job Scheduling Strategies for Parallel Processing
Validating an Access Cost Model for Wide Area Applications
CooplS '01 Proceedings of the 9th International Conference on Cooperative Information Systems
Run-Time Support for Adaptive Heavyweight Services
LCR '00 Selected Papers from the 5th International Workshop on Languages, Compilers, and Run-Time Systems for Scalable Computers
Conquest: CONcurrent QUEries over Space and Time
ISD '99 Selected Papers from the International Workshop on Integrated Spatial Databases, Digital Inages and GIS
Active harmony: towards automated performance tuning
Proceedings of the 2002 ACM/IEEE conference on Supercomputing
Learning response time for WebSources using query feedback and application in query optimization
The VLDB Journal — The International Journal on Very Large Data Bases
Computational and data Grids in large-scale science and engineering
Future Generation Computer Systems - Grid computing: Towards a new computing infrastructure
Programming environments for high-performance grid computing: the Albatross project
Future Generation Computer Systems - Grid computing: Towards a new computing infrastructure
Dynamic Querying of Streaming Data with the dQUOB System
IEEE Transactions on Parallel and Distributed Systems
Middleware for the use of storage in communication
Parallel Computing - Special issue: Advanced environments for parallel and distributed computing
Combining active and passive network measurements to build scalable monitoring systems on the grid
ACM SIGMETRICS Performance Evaluation Review
HCW '98 Proceedings of the Seventh Heterogeneous Computing Workshop
GriPhyN and LIGO, Building a Virtual Data Grid for Gravitational Wave Scientists
HPDC '02 Proceedings of the 11th IEEE International Symposium on High Performance Distributed Computing
Decoupling Computation and Data Scheduling in Distributed Data-Intensive Applications
HPDC '02 Proceedings of the 11th IEEE International Symposium on High Performance Distributed Computing
Software Architecture-Based Adaptation for Grid Computing
HPDC '02 Proceedings of the 11th IEEE International Symposium on High Performance Distributed Computing
Performance Analysis of a Myrinet-Based Cluster
Cluster Computing
Comparing Passive Network Monitoring of Grid Application Traffic with Active Probes
GRID '03 Proceedings of the 4th International Workshop on Grid Computing
Parallel Computing - Special issue: High performance computing with geographical data
Grid resource management
Resource discovery in mobile ad hoc networks
The handbook of ad hoc wireless networks
Automatically Composed Workflows for Grid Environments
IEEE Intelligent Systems
Toward Flexible Messaging for SOAP-Based Services
Proceedings of the 2004 ACM/IEEE conference on Supercomputing
Language and Compiler Support for Adaptive Applications
Proceedings of the 2004 ACM/IEEE conference on Supercomputing
Performance Evaluation Model for Scheduling in Global Computing Systems
International Journal of High Performance Computing Applications
Improving Goodput by Coscheduling CPU and Network Capacity
International Journal of High Performance Computing Applications
Distributing MCell Simulations on the Grid
International Journal of High Performance Computing Applications
The Anatomy of the Grid: Enabling Scalable Virtual Organizations
International Journal of High Performance Computing Applications
The GrADS Project: Software Support for High-Level Grid Application Development
International Journal of High Performance Computing Applications
Quality of Service on the Grid Via Metascheduling with Resource Co-Scheduling and Co-Reservation
International Journal of High Performance Computing Applications
The Virtual Instrument: Support for Grid-Enabled Mcell Simulations
International Journal of High Performance Computing Applications
IEEE Transactions on Parallel and Distributed Systems
A framework for reliable and efficient data placement in distributed computing systems
Journal of Parallel and Distributed Computing - Special issue: Design and performance of networks for super-, cluster-, and grid-computing: Part I
Supporting dynamic migration in tightly coupled grid applications
Proceedings of the 2006 ACM/IEEE conference on Supercomputing
MPI performance analysis tools on Blue Gene/L
Proceedings of the 2006 ACM/IEEE conference on Supercomputing
The AppLeS Parameter Sweep Template: User-level middleware for the Grid\m{1}
Scientific Programming
Performance engineering, PSEs and the GRID
Scientific Programming
Practical Scheduling of Bag-of-Tasks Applications on Grids with Dynamic Resilience
IEEE Transactions on Computers
Adaptation and specialization for high performance mobile agents
COOTS'99 Proceedings of the 5th conference on USENIX Conference on Object-Oriented Technologies & Systems - Volume 5
Scalable, fault-tolerant management in a service oriented architecture
Proceedings of the 16th international symposium on High performance distributed computing
Java-based tools for accurate bandwidth measurement of Digital Subscriber Line networks
Integrated Computer-Aided Engineering
GRID '07 Proceedings of the 8th IEEE/ACM International Conference on Grid Computing
Predictive algorithms in the management of computer systems
IBM Systems Journal
An empirical evaluation of short-period prediction performance
SPECTS'09 Proceedings of the 12th international conference on Symposium on Performance Evaluation of Computer & Telecommunication Systems
Analysis of prediction performance of training-based models using real network traffic
International Journal of Computer Applications in Technology
A survey of job scheduling in grids
APWeb/WAIM'07 Proceedings of the joint 9th Asia-Pacific web and 8th international conference on web-age information management conference on Advances in data and web management
Rescheduling for reliable job completion with the support of clouds
Future Generation Computer Systems
A pattern-based prediction: An empirical approach to predict end-to-end network latency
Journal of Systems and Software
Journal of Systems and Software
Alternative path selection in resilient web infrastructure using performance dependencies
Journal of Web Engineering
Design of a service oriented architecture for efficient resource allocation in media environments
Future Generation Computer Systems
Self-optimization of MPI applications within an autonomic framework
HPCC'06 Proceedings of the Second international conference on High Performance Computing and Communications
Heuristic-based scheduling to maximize throughput of data-intensive grid applications
IWDC'04 Proceedings of the 6th international conference on Distributed Computing
Using non-random associations for predicting latency in WANs
WISE'05 Proceedings of the 6th international conference on Web Information Systems Engineering
Dynamic load balancing for a grid application
HiPC'04 Proceedings of the 11th international conference on High Performance Computing
Applying principles of active available bandwidth algorithms to passive TCP traces
PAM'05 Proceedings of the 6th international conference on Passive and Active Network Measurement
Accurate bandwidth measurement in xDSL service networks
Computer Communications
Resource optimization in distributed real-time multimedia applications
Multimedia Tools and Applications
A fuzzy logic approach for secure and fault tolerant grid job scheduling
ATC'07 Proceedings of the 4th international conference on Autonomic and Trusted Computing
A two phased service oriented Broker for replica selection in data grids
Future Generation Computer Systems
Hi-index | 0.02 |
The Network Weather Service is a generalizable and extensible facility designed to provide dynamic resource performance forecasts in metacomputing environments. In this paper, we outline its design and detail the predictive performance of the forecasts it generates. While the forecasting methods are general, we focus on their ability to predict the TCP/IP end-to-end throughput and latency that is attainable by an application using systems located at different sites. Such network forecasts are needed both to support scheduling, and by the metacomputing software infrastructure to develop quality-of-service guarantees.